Main Factors Behind Cincinnati Driveway Damage
While Cincinnati's climate provides four distinct seasons, its frequent freeze-thaw cycles are notorious for hastening driveway deterioration. When temperatures fluctuate, moisture from snow and rainfall seeps into cracks and pores. When this moisture turns to ice and expands, it creates hydraulic pressure, widening cracks and weakening your driveway's structural integrity. Ice-melting chemicals, commonly spread during winter, also worsen surface deterioration and sub-base erosion.
Regular freezing and thawing patterns, combined with heavy vehicle loads, cause uneven ground settling, producing uneven surfaces and trip hazards. Furthermore, insufficient water drainage channels water beneath the slab, resulting in water pressure and frost expansion. To prolong your driveway's durability, you must manage water flow, use proper snow removal techniques, and use protective sealants to reduce the persistent effects of the changing Cincinnati weather.
Evaluating the Differences Between Asphalt and Concrete Driveways
Considering Cincinnati's demanding weather and soil conditions, selecting between asphalt and concrete driveways relies on knowing each material's performance characteristics. Asphalt offers flexibility, adapting to ground movement and freeze-thaw cycles. You'll encounter multiple types of asphalt, like hot-mix or porous, each suited for specific durability and drainage requirements. Asphalt maintenance is simple, but periodic sealing is necessary to maintain integrity.
Driveways made of concrete offer superior compressive strength and longevity when built with suitable expansion joints and reinforced subgrades. Multiple concrete finishing options - including broom, stamped, or exposed aggregate - offer both functionality and visual appeal. While concrete resists rutting and oil spills superior to asphalt, it's more likely to develop cracking from freeze-thaw cycles without expert installation. Your selection depends on your priorities and property characteristics.

Crack Filling and Sealing Techniques
Because even minor driveway cracks can lead to moisture intrusion and speed up surface degradation, appropriate crack repair and sealing approaches are essential for preserving structural integrity. For superior asphalt upkeep, start by thoroughly cleaning the cracks to click here eliminate debris and vegetation. Utilize a top-grade thermal crack sealant for bigger or working cracks, which provides excellent bonding and elasticity. For narrower, inactive cracks, a cold-pour crack filler works effectively and cures quickly. Watch temperature and humidity conditions to ensure proper bonding. After filling, spread a professional-grade sealcoat over the driveway surface to form a waterproof barrier. These maintenance procedures not only increase your driveway's longevity but also enhance resistance to freeze-thaw cycles, weathering, and harmful substances, maintaining both appearance and functionality.
Professional Techniques for Permanent Pothole Fixes
Minor potholes undermine your driveway's stability, allowing water penetration and rapid breakdown of the subbase. To ensure long-term results, it's essential to remove all loose debris and cut clean edges around the pothole for superior patch adhesion. Fill the cavity with hot or cold asphalt mix, then compact the material fully to prevent future settlement. For concrete driveways, use a high-strength patching compound, tapering the edges for a flawless repair. After curing, spread a quality seal coating to guard the patched area from weathering, moisture, and chemical damage. If aesthetics are a concern, look into decorative overlays that merge repairs with the existing surface, enhancing curb appeal while strengthening durability. These specific methods ensure your driveway remains structurally sound and visually attractive over time.
Alternatives for Driveway Resurfacing
If your driveway exhibits significant wear, surface breakdown, or traction issues, resurfacing provides an economical alternative to total rebuilding. You can select from various tested solutions to rebuild performance and improve appearance. Surface sealing applies a shield that protects asphalt from sunlight degradation, moisture invasion, and harmful chemicals, prolonging its durability. For concrete surfaces, surface treatments adhere to the existing slab, correcting small defects while creating a fresh look. To upgrade appearance, decorative overlays add designs, colors, or finishes—replicating natural stone, classic brick, or elegant slate with patterned or tinted applications. By choosing the appropriate resurfacing approach, you'll enhance your driveway's strength and performance while minimizing disruption and costs connected to extensive restoration.

Recurring Drainage Challenges
Addressing structural damage is only part of the solution, ongoing water drainage issues can seriously impact your driveway's lifespan. If you notice chronic pooling, water runoff toward your foundation, or soggy garden drainage following basic fixes, you should consider replacing your driveway. Poor grading or insufficient pitch frequently results in subsurface water penetration, accelerating sub-base erosion and undermining structural stability. Short-term solutions like patching fail to solve core water management concerns. Complete replacement lets you reconfigure the driveway's angle, incorporate channel drains, and optimize landscape grading for effective water diversion. Implementing efficient water management systems during replacement safeguards your driveway and surrounding plant areas. Don't ignore ongoing drainage failures; strategic replacement prevents repeated issues and maintains your property value.
